The team project for GDD410. We started with the idea of a zombie shooter, but wanted to add something interesting. The idea we settled on was to merge that premise with house decoration. In ‘Cursed By Night,’ the player must accumulate and strategically place furniture to help them defend themselves during the dangerous night.

Our team's first project for GDD211 was 'Adventurer's Guild Manager'. In this game, you hire adventurers and send them out on quests.

The team's second project for GDD211. We wanted to work in a different genre, so created a 2D action game 'GunSnake Train'.

‘Jest or Die!’ was created for the 2024 Global Game Jam. The player selects jesters to perform for the king, adjusting their choices to fit the king’s preferred style of comedy. (Despite it’s similarities to ‘Adventurer’s Guild Manager,’ the idea came from an unrelated party.)
